## Ownership

This directory tracks the ongoing leaked-file-descriptor hunt in the Brackenwell gateway. Symptoms: rising fd counts, stalled uploads, eventual accept() failures. Support: do not restart nodes without capturing an fd snapshot first — script in /tools. Escalate repeats within 24h. Workarounds and known-bad builds are listed in NOTES. Patches land here only. All findings, crash reports, and escalations go to the owner named below.

named custodian: Zorael Sordor

Plugin authors should note that this alert fires per-region, not per-property, so your plugin may receive a burst of notifications; deduplicate on the region key before surfacing anything to end users. Verify that your plugin handles the new divergence payload schema introduced in release 3.2. Questions about payload changes or suppression windows can go to the integrations desk at the address below.

pager mailbox: rusius@ordinsoft.test

Capacity note for the Cinderloaf Bakery order pipeline: the cutoff rule caps same-day orders once oven capacity at the Fernhollow site is projected to saturate. Support should expect cutoff to trigger earlier on weekends. Tuning is centralized so we never hand-edit per-store settings. The current constants are shown below.

tuning constants:
RATE_LIMITS = {
    "zorael": 10,
    "oliix": 1,
    "holix": 2,
    "quenix": 10,
}

## Changelog — RateCacher 2.8

Heads up, new folks: we renamed `CACHE_SECRET` to `TAXRATE_CACHE_SIGNING_KEY` because nobody could tell it apart from the session secret, and yes, someone swapped them once. The tax-rate lookup cache signs its entries so stale jurisdictions can't be replayed. The old name is dead as of this release — the cache warms empty without the new one. Pop open your `.env` and add the renamed entry right here.

sealed setting: LEDGER_TOKEN20=6148d35bbb480b0ab79e

Runbook: Tidewell partner SFTP drop

Plugin authors: your exports land in the partner drop, and the Tidewell poller sweeps it every few minutes. Don't write partial files directly — stage with a temp suffix and rename, or the poller will grab half a file and your plugin gets blamed. The poller currently runs with these settings.

service settings:
[casion]
port = 3306
region = north-4
host = casion.nelvrocloud.local
team = praax
timeout_ms = 2000
retries = 8